Plywood subfloor repair services address issues related to damaged or weakened subflooring beneath a home's finished flooring. These repairs are essential for projects involving floor replacement, renovation, or addressing problems like sagging, warping, or water damage. Property owners typically seek this service to ensure a stable and even foundation for new flooring installations or to resolve issues that may cause squeaking, uneven surfaces, or structural concerns. Understanding the extent of damage, the type of plywood used, and the scope of repair needed can help homeowners make informed decisions before requesting service.
Before requesting plywood subfloor repairs, property owners should consider whether the damage is localized or widespread, as repairs can vary accordingly. It is helpful to know if the existing subfloor has been affected by moisture, mold, or rot, which may require additional steps such as moisture barrier installation or replacing affected sections. Clarifying the existing subfloor type and the intended flooring finish can also assist in planning the appropriate repair approach. Proper assessment ensures that repairs restore the subfloor’s integrity and provide a solid foundation for the finished flooring.

Plywood Subfloor Repair Questions
What causes plywood subfloor damage? Common causes include moisture intrusion, water leaks, and improper installation, which can lead to warping or rotting.
How can damaged plywood subfloors be repaired? Repairs typically involve removing damaged sections, replacing them with new plywood, and securing them properly to ensure stability.
Is plywood subfloor repair necessary before installing new flooring? Yes, ensuring the subfloor is sound and level helps prevent issues with the new flooring and extends its lifespan.
What signs indicate a plywood subfloor needs repair? Signs include sagging, squeaking, visible warping, or soft spots when walking across the surface.
